#8e1d40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8e1d40 is composed of 55.7% red, 11.4%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 341.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.1% and a lightness of 33.5%. #8e1d40 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a80 with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#8e1d40 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8e1d40 has RGB values of R:142, G:29,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.55,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9313600.

Shades and Tints of #8e1d40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0205 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e1d40
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595254 is the less saturated color, while #a80336 is the most saturated one.
